1

Embedded Engineer Jobs in Miami, FL (NOW HIRING)

Senior Embedded Software Engineer

Miami, FL

$118K - $155K/yr

Our Senior Embedded Software Engineer is a technical position that works in an Integrated Product Team (IPT) environment to architect, design, implement, test, debug, and deploy Software for Firmware ...

Senior Embedded Software Engineer

Miami, FL

$118K - $155K/yr

Our Senior Embedded Software Engineer is a technical position that works in an Integrated Product Team (IPT) environment to architect, design, implement, test, debug, and deploy Software for Firmware ...

Embedded Software Engineer

Pompano Beach, FL ยท On-site

$123K - $162K/yr

Embedded Software Engineer Duration: 12+ Months (Could go beyond) * Knowledge of Algorithm development, system identification and control design. * Hands-on experience programming DSP and MCU (C/C ...

Embedded Software Engineer

Sunrise, FL ยท On-site

$122K - $161K/yr

Proven embedded software development skills with QNX and/or Linux. * Experience in multi-threaded programming. * Development experience with C++ and object-oriented programming. * Familiar with ...

Embedded Software Engineer

Sunrise, FL ยท On-site

$115K - $192K/yr

Proven embedded software development skills with QNX and/or Linux. * Experience in multi-threaded programming. * Development experience with C++ and object-oriented programming. * Familiar with ...

Software Engineer - DSP & Embedded Systems Location: Miami, FL Pay: $100-140k Job Type: Direct Hire Schedule: Monday-Friday A Software Engineer - DSP & Embedded Systems position is currently ...

Software Engineer

Miami, FL ยท On-site

$100/hr

Software Engineer - DSP & Embedded Systems Location: Miami, FL Pay: $100-140k Job Type: Direct Hire Schedule: Monday-Friday A Software Engineer - DSP & Embedded Systems position is currently ...

Software Engineer

Miami, FL ยท On-site

$100K - $140K/yr

Software Engineer - DSP & Embedded Systems Location: Miami, FL Pay: $100-140k Job Type: Direct Hire Schedule: Monday-Friday A Software Engineer - DSP & Embedded Systems position is currently ...

Dynamic is Fireblocks' embedded wallet platform, purpose-built for developers who want to bring crypto and stablecoin experiences into modern applications without complexity. Together, Fireblocks and ...

Dynamic is Fireblocks' embedded wallet platform, purpose-built for developers who want to bring crypto and stablecoin experiences into modern applications without complexity. Together, Fireblocks and ...

Our Principal Embedded Real-Time Software Developer/Integrator is a technical position that works in an Integrated Product Team (IPT) environment to architect, design, implement, test, debug, and ...

next page

Showing results 1-20

Embedded Engineer information

See Miami, FL salary details

$67K

$146.7K

$166.4K

How much do embedded engineer jobs pay per year?

As of Jul 5, 2026, the average yearly pay for embedded engineer in Miami, FL is $146,703.00, according to ZipRecruiter salary data. Most workers in this role earn between $125,800.00 and $165,500.00 per year, depending on experience, location, and employer.

What engineers make $500,000?

Senior engineers in specialized fields such as software, electrical, or systems engineering can earn $500,000 or more annually, especially with extensive experience, advanced skills, and leadership roles. High compensation often involves working in industries like technology, aerospace, or finance, and may include bonuses, stock options, or profit sharing.

What engineers make $300,000 a year?

Senior embedded engineers with extensive experience, specialized skills in hardware and software integration, and often advanced certifications can earn $300,000 or more annually. High compensation is typically associated with leadership roles, working in high-demand industries like aerospace or defense, or in companies with competitive pay structures.

What is the difference between Embedded Engineer vs Firmware Engineer?

AspectEmbedded EngineerFirmware Engineer
Required CredentialsBachelor's in Electrical, Computer Engineering, or related fields; certifications like ARM or IoT certifications are commonBachelor's in Computer Engineering, Electrical Engineering, or related; often similar certifications in embedded systems or firmware development
Work EnvironmentDesigning and developing hardware-software integrated systems, often in industrial, automotive, or consumer electronicsWriting, testing, and debugging low-level code that runs directly on hardware devices like microcontrollers or embedded processors
Employer & Industry UsageElectronics manufacturers, automotive, aerospace, IoT companiesConsumer electronics, IoT devices, medical devices, automotive systems

Embedded Engineers and Firmware Engineers often work closely, but Embedded Engineers focus on both hardware and software integration, while Firmware Engineers specialize in low-level code development that runs directly on hardware. Both roles require similar skills and certifications, but their primary focus and work environment differ slightly.

What does an embedded engineer do?

An embedded engineer designs, develops, and tests software and hardware for embedded systems, which are specialized computing devices within larger systems such as appliances, vehicles, or industrial machines. They work with microcontrollers, real-time operating systems, and programming languages like C or C++, often collaborating with hardware engineers to ensure system functionality and reliability.

What are the key skills and qualifications needed to thrive as an Embedded Engineer, and why are they important?

To thrive as an Embedded Engineer, you need a solid background in computer science or electrical engineering, with strong skills in C/C++, microcontroller programming, and embedded systems design. Familiarity with real-time operating systems (RTOS), hardware debugging tools, and version control systems like Git is typically required, and certifications such as Certified Embedded Systems Engineer (CESE) can be beneficial. Strong problem-solving abilities, attention to detail, and effective communication are standout soft skills in this field. These competencies are crucial for developing reliable, efficient embedded solutions that integrate seamlessly with hardware and meet user requirements.

What are some common challenges faced by Embedded Engineers when working on cross-functional teams?

Embedded Engineers often collaborate closely with hardware designers, software developers, and test engineers, which can present challenges related to communication and integration. Aligning the firmware with hardware specifications, managing resource constraints, and ensuring timely debugging across different platforms are frequent hurdles. To succeed, Embedded Engineers need strong communication skills and a collaborative mindset to bridge gaps between disciplines and deliver cohesive, reliable systems.

Will an embedded engineer be replaced by AI?

Embedded engineers design and develop software and hardware for embedded systems, and while AI can automate certain tasks like testing and data analysis, it is unlikely to fully replace the need for human engineers who require specialized knowledge of hardware, real-time constraints, and system integration. AI tools can augment their work but do not currently replace the critical thinking and problem-solving skills essential to the role.
What are the most commonly searched types of Embedded Engineer jobs in Miami, FL? The most popular types of Embedded Engineer jobs in Miami, FL are:
What are popular job titles related to Embedded Engineer jobs in Miami, FL? For Embedded Engineer jobs in Miami, FL, the most frequently searched job titles are:
What cities near Miami, FL are hiring for Embedded Engineer jobs? Cities near Miami, FL with the most Embedded Engineer job openings:
Infographic showing various Embedded Engineer job openings in Miami, FL as of June 2026, with employment types broken down into 96% Full Time, and 4% Part Time. Highlights an 70% In-person, 4% Hybrid, and 26% Remote job distribution, with an average salary of $146,703 per year, or $70.5 per hour.
Staff Engineer - Embedded Services Scrum Master

Staff Engineer - Embedded Services Scrum Master

Stryker

Fort Lauderdale, FL โ€ข Hybrid

$102K - $171K/yr

Full-time

Posted 10 days ago


Job description

Work Flexibility: HybridIt's Time to Join Stryker!Why Join Us?

We are seeking a technically strong Agile delivery leader to help embedded software and verification teams execute across complex robotic and medical device platforms. This role supports Embedded Services, where firmware, embedded software, application software, hardware, systems, and verification teams must stay tightly aligned to deliver critical product milestones.

This is not a traditional Scrum Master role. The ideal candidate is an embedded software professional who has moved into Agile execution, technical coordination, or delivery enablement. You will bring structure, urgency, and follow-through to complex workstreams involving multiple teams, stakeholders, locations, and time zones.

In this role, you will do more than facilitate ceremonies. You will use your technical background to understand engineering risks and dependencies, identify where work is stuck, clarify ownership, drive alignment, and help teams move critical work forward. You will also translate technical complexity into clear priorities, risks, decisions, and next steps for engineering teams and program stakeholders.

What Makes This Role Different

This role combines embedded software credibility with Agile execution and technical delivery coordination. You will not simply run meetings or report status. You will help engineering teams align priorities, resolve dependencies, improve execution discipline, and move critical embedded software and verification work toward major integration and product milestones.

What You Will Do
  • Lead Agile execution for embedded software and verification teams, including sprint planning, daily standups, backlog refinement, sprint reviews, retrospectives, and quarterly product increment planning.
  • Partner with technical product owners and engineering leaders to maintain healthy, prioritized, and execution-ready backlogs.
  • Coordinate dependencies across embedded software, application software, hardware/software integration, systems, robotics, and verification teams.
  • Identify, track, and help remove blockers that impact sprint commitments, integration readiness, and verification milestones.
  • Improve team execution by strengthening story quality, backlog readiness, Definition of Done, ownership, and follow-through.
  • Facilitate communication across distributed teams and ensure risks, dependencies, tradeoffs, and decisions are visible and actionable.
  • Translate complex technical issues into clear actions, priorities, owners, and next steps for engineering teams and program stakeholders.
  • Use your embedded software background to support technical triage, root cause discussions, field issue investigations, debugging conversations, and code reviews when needed.
  • Support effective use of JIRA and Confluence for planning, backlog management, dependency tracking, documentation, and team visibility.
  • Help teams continuously improve how they plan, communicate, execute, and deliver in a regulated product development environment.
What You Need
  • Bachelor's degree in Computer Science, Software Engineering, Electrical Engineering, Computer Engineering, or related technical discipline is required.
  • 4+ years of relevant experience in embedded software, firmware, medical device software, robotics, or another complex technical product environment is required.
  • Prior hands-on experience as a software engineer, embedded software engineer, firmware engineer, technical lead, or similar technical role is required.
  • Experience leading Agile execution, Scrum practices, technical delivery coordination, backlog management, or cross-functional engineering execution is required.
Preferred qualifications
  • Strong understanding of embedded software development and hardware/software integration.
  • Experience coordinating work across multiple technical teams, stakeholders, locations, or time zones.
  • Hands-on experience with JIRA or similar Agile planning tools.
  • Strong communication, facilitation, prioritization, problem-solving, and relationship-building skills.
  • Experience in medical device, robotics, aerospace, defense, automotive, industrial automation, or another regulated or safety-critical environment.
  • Experience supporting software integration, verification, validation, field issue investigation, root cause analysis, or nonconformance investigations.
  • Familiarity with regulated software development practices and engineering documentation expectations.
  • Experience with Confluence or similar collaboration/documentation tools.
  • Scrum certification such as CSM, PSM I, or equivalent practical Agile experience.
  • Experience working with globally distributed engineering teams
  • $102,600 - $171,000 USD Annual
Travel Percentage: 10%Stryker Corporation is an equal opportunity employer. Qualified applicants will receive consideration for employment without regard to race, ethnicity, color, religion, sex, gender identity, sexual orientation, national origin, disability, or protected veteran status. Stryker is an EO employer - M/F/Veteran/Disability.Stryker Corporation will not discharge or in any other manner discriminate against employees or applicants because they have inquired about, discussed, or disclosed their own pay or the pay of another employee or applicant. However, employees who have access to the compensation information of other employees or applicants as a part of their essential job functions cannot disclose the pay of other employees or applicants to individuals who do not otherwise have access to compensation information, unless the disclosure is (a) in response to a formal complaint or charge, (b) in furtherance of an investigation, proceeding, hearing, or action, including an investigation conducted by the employer, or (c) consistent with the contractor's legal duty to furnish information.